Machinery, valuables gutted

Published August 28, 2007

LAHORE, Aug 27: One person sustained minor injuries while machinery and valuables were gutted in three different fire incidents in the city on Monday. Valuables and machinery worth Rs3 million were reduced to ashes when a fire broke out in New Balochistan Glass Unit-III of Waqar Lodhi at Rachna Block in Kot Abdul Malik. Rescue officials said a short-circuit caused the eruption of the fire that engulfed the unit in no time.

Employee Faqir Husain of Lodhran sustained minor injures.

The Rescue firefighting trucks and city fire-brigade units extinguished the fire in about four hours.

In another incident, a fire broke out in Aslam’s house in Kareem Block of Iqbal Town, gutting valuables worth Rs100,000.

Edhi officials said the fire erupted when the minor son of Aslam threw a burning matchstick in the store. It took nearly one hour to fire tenders to douse the flames.

A gas pipeline caught fire owing to leakage in the Bhati Gate area.
